Sega Mark III on CRT (UK)
Post Posted: Fri Aug 26, 2022 8:03 am
So my buddy mentioned to me if I ever plugged my Mark III into a CRT it could be Black and White. Something to do with the signal but not tried it yet. Is there some kind of adapter you can buy?

NTSC and PAL have different color carrier frequencies.
My pretty old TV had a settings menu where you could set NTSC/PAL/AUTO, check your TV...
